Another Word for Manifest: Synonyms & Similar Terms

When exploring the landscape of language, the search for a precise another word for manifest often begins with a simple goal: to express the act of showing or displaying something clearly. To manifest is to reveal, to make evident, or to demonstrate a quality, condition, or fact in a way that is undeniable. This verb carries a weight of certainty, suggesting that what is being shown is not merely implied but is distinctly present and observable to the eye or mind.

Core Synonyms and Their Nuances

At the heart of finding another word for manifest lies a cluster of powerful synonyms that capture its essential meaning. One of the most direct replacements is demonstrate, which emphasizes the act of providing evidence or proof. Similarly, indicate serves well when the goal is to point out or signal the presence of something, often through signs or symptoms. Exhibit is another strong contender, focusing on the presentation of something for observation, while display highlights the visual or tangible showing of an object or emotion.

Contextual Alternatives for Specific Usage

Depending on the specific context, other viable options emerge as the best another word for manifest. To embody is to give a tangible or visible form to an idea, quality, or feeling, making it a fitting choice for abstract concepts. Incarnate takes this a step further, suggesting the embodiment of a deity or spirit in flesh, though it is often used metaphorically to mean living out a principle perfectly. Meanwhile, reveal carries a sense of uncovering what was previously hidden, adding a layer of discovery to the act of showing.

The Power of Precision in Language

Choosing the right another word for manifest can significantly alter the tone and clarity of a sentence. While the original verb suggests a natural or inevitable coming to light, verbs like confirm or establish introduce a layer of validation and authority. These terms imply that the manifestation is the result of verification or rigorous proof, adding credibility to the statement being made.

Expanding the search beyond a single word reveals a rich array of verb phrases that serve as a practical another word for manifest. Phrases like "make it clear," "bring to light," or "put on display" offer versatile ways to convey the same idea with varying degrees of formality. These constructions are particularly useful in professional or academic writing where variety and precision are paramount.
